The Importance of Deck Repair and Maintenance

Preventing Safety Hazards

One of the most critical reasons for investing in deck repair services is safety. A neglected deck with loose boards, unstable railings, or rotting wood poses a serious hazard to those who use it. Especially in commercial settings or busy homes, these safety concerns can lead to accidents, injuries, and even legal liabilities. By hiring a professional contractor to assess and repair any issues, you can ensure that your deck is safe for everyone.

Over time, decks are subjected to various elements that cause deterioration. Moisture, in particular, can lead to wood rot, warping, and mold growth. If not addressed promptly, these issues can weaken the structure of the deck, increasing the risk of collapse. The best deck repair services will inspect for these hidden problems, making necessary repairs before they worsen.

Use of High-Quality Materials

The best deck repair services prioritize the use of high-quality materials for repairs. In Oregon City, OR, decks are frequently exposed to moisture, so it’s essential to use materials that are resistant to water damage, rot, and mold. Pressure-treated wood, composite decking, and weatherproof sealants are common materials used by professional contractors to ensure the longevity of your deck.

Before hiring a contractor, inquire about the materials they plan to use for your deck repairs. A reputable contractor will provide you with options that match your budget while ensuring long-term durability. Using cheap or subpar materials may save money upfront but will likely lead to more frequent repairs in the future.

Comprehensive Assessment and Inspection

The best deck repair contractors don’t just focus on the visible damage; they conduct a thorough assessment of your entire deck to identify underlying issues that may not be immediately apparent. Structural components like the foundation, posts, and joists often go unnoticed but play a critical role in the stability of your deck. A professional contractor will inspect these elements to ensure they are in good condition and make any necessary repairs.

A detailed inspection helps avoid costly surprises later on. For example, water damage in a single board may indicate a larger issue with moisture retention, which can affect the entire structure. A comprehensive assessment allows for a targeted repair plan that addresses both current and potential problems.

FAQs

How often should I have my deck inspected?

It’s recommended to have your deck inspected at least once a year, especially after the winter season when moisture and cold temperatures can cause damage. Regular inspections help catch potential issues early and prevent costly repairs.

Can I repair my deck myself, or should I hire a contractor?

While minor repairs like tightening screws or replacing a single board can be done by a homeowner, more extensive repairs should be handled by a professional contractor. A skilled contractor has the experience and knowledge to ensure the deck is structurally sound and safe for use.

How much do deck repairs typically cost?

The cost of deck repairs varies depending on the extent of the damage and the materials needed. On average, repairs can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ars. A professional contractor will provide you with a detailed estimate before starting the project.

What are the most common types of deck damage?

Common deck issues include wood rot, loose or broken boards, unstable railings, and mold growth. These problems are often cause by exposure to moisture and fluctuating temperatures.

How can I prevent damage to my deck in the future?

To prevent damage, make sure to clean your deck regularly, apply protective coatings, and address small issues as soon as they arise. Regular maintenance and professional inspections are key to extending the life of your deck.
